- The distance between Bergen - Florida, Norway and Warsaw, Poland is approximately 1,323 km or 822 mi.
- To reach Bergen - Florida in this distance one would set out from Warsaw bearing 319.8°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Bergen - Florida bearing 306.7° or NW .
- Bergen - Florida has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Warsaw has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Bergen - Florida is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Warsaw is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 0.1 °C (0.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.3 °C (14.9°F) less in Bergen - Florida.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1735 mm (68.3 in) more which is equivalent to 1735 l/m² (42.58 US gal/ft²) or 17,350,000 l/ha (1,854,830 US gal/ac) more. About 4 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.2° lower in Bergen - Florida than in Warsaw.
- Relative humidity levels are 2%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 0.3°C (0.6°F) lower.
